This study examines the history of toponymic terms (place names) in the Tlemcen region of western,Algreia. The study is divided into two part : theoretical part reviews the concept of toponymy and itsmain classsifications, while providing an introductory overview of the studied region. The applied partpresents a comprehensive academic glossary covering various branches of toponymy, including :oronyms (mountain names), hydronyms (water body names), agiotoponmys (names of inhabitedplaces), and other classifications.The study reveals the successive civilizations of the region and their clear impact on the toponymicfabric, it concludes that place names in Tlemcen constitute a living record of collective memory,reflecting the cultural diversity and cross-cultural interaction that has characterized this strategicallyimportant region throughout the ages.
